I'm going to be doing some air travel soon with our terminals. Can anyone tell me what type of battery is in the terminal? Can it go in checked luggage?

Hi, @vnelson !
Here is the battery information for the Square Terminal:
- Built-in rechargeable lithium-ion battery
- Capacity: approximately 7.6V, 2000mAh
- Watt-hours: Less than 100 Wh
Carry-On Luggage (Recommended):
- Square Terminal SHOULD be carried in your carry-on baggage
- Keep it easily accessible for security screening
- Can remain powered during screening
- Protect it from damage
Checked Luggage (Not Recommended):
- Devices with lithium-ion batteries should NOT go in checked luggage
- This is a TSA and airline requirement
- Risk of damage in checked baggage
With all of this being said, please check out TSA's official guidelines as well before arriving at the airport.

@vnelson - here is the run down on the Square Stand 😄
The Square Stand actually doesn't have its own battery - it's designed to be powered through:
-
Power Source:
- USB-C power adapter (included)
- Needs to be plugged into a power outlet
- Powers both the Stand and charges the connected iPad
-
Power Specifications:
- Uses USB-C power delivery
- Comes with appropriate power adapter
- No internal battery
-
Important Notes:
- The Stand is not portable without power
- Cannot operate on battery power alone
- Requires constant power connection
- The only battery involved is the one in your iPad
